Eastern empties for summer

“School is out for summer!” At least, that is what it would seem like to Alice Cooper. On the other hand, the school doors have not closed yet for Eastern students who have chosen to continue their studies during the summer session. To these students, summer campus life, in general, is less dead and lacks vibrancy, especially in the dining halls around campus, the Martin Luther King Jr. University Union and restaurants around town.

Employees of the dining halls and the union look forward to the shortage of students in the summer time because of the tranquility on campus.

Jessica Amuntsen, a junior and resident assistant in Lawson Hall, praises the days of summer because there are less students she has to deal with.

” I enjoy [summer]. It is quiet. There are less people.”

Students also look forward to summer because it reminds them of home and the sense of small town life.

” [The restaurants] are empty. I like it because I am from a small town and I don’t have to deal with the large crowds,” said Kimberly Ochs, a senior early childhood education major.

Although the students may enjoy the peacefulness and serenity that summer brings, area restaurants cringe at the leering summer months. For most restaurants and businesses in Charleston, Eastern students make up an enormous percentage of their sales.

According to Amir Prellberg, an employee of Positively 4th Street Records, students pull approximately 500 percent in sales during the fall and spring sessions.

Other restaurants, like Pizza Hut, take advantage of the summer months by becoming more involved in the community.

” [During the summer] our company is involved with Cobbs County Fair and there is more networking with other area business. We also have more door hanging because there is better weather,” said Robert Long of Pizza Hut.

Long also mentioned that there are more townspeople who do business during the lunch hours because there are less student crowds.

Indeed, summer brings a sense of peace and fun in the sun for students and restaurants.

However, as quick as the summer months come, the quicker it will go. The crowds and noise will return as mid-August approaches.

The businesses of Charleston who advertise to students will leap for joy, but the students and faculty who enjoy summer will long for its return in the next year.

So, they enjoy the peaceful days of summer while they can.
